The cheapest way to get from Granada to Zafarraya is to bus which costs €6 - €10 and takes 1h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Granada to Zafarraya is to drive which takes 1h 11m and costs €12 - €18.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Estación de Autobuses de Granada and arriving at Zafarraya. Services depart twice daily, and operate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day and Sunday. The journey takes approximately 1h 50m.
The distance between Granada and Zafarraya is 80 km. The road distance is 76.9 km.
The best way to get from Granada to Zafarraya without a car is to bus which takes 1h 50m and costs €6 - €10.
The bus from Estación de Autobuses de Granada to Zafarraya takes 1h 50m including transfers and departs twice daily.
Granada to Zafarraya bus services, operated by ALSA, depart from Estación de Autobuses de Granada station.
Granada to Zafarraya bus services, operated by ALSA, arrive at Zafarraya station.
Yes, the driving distance between Granada to Zafarraya is 77 km. It takes approximately 1h 11m to drive from Granada to Zafarraya.
